Transaction 3920c52139247b14da647dd94405ecabd4f68cc799503070cf2fe21e80ef8dbf
2 Input
2 Outputs
- 3920c52139247b14da647dd94405ecabd4f68cc799503070cf2fe21e80ef8dbf:0
- 3920c52139247b14da647dd94405ecabd4f68cc799503070cf2fe21e80ef8dbf:1
value 70729
address 1KhF2pEAuzTPE3y71t9oUHNjTg4jXzKfu8
value 1505191
address 38qux2FCyN6nQb14sbH3aGbRvMXKsezRrS